| Intent | SERP Signals | User Goal | Content Format |
|--------|--------------|-----------|----------------|
| Informational | Wikipedia, knowledge panels, "what is" queries | Learn something | Guide, tutorial, explainer |
| Commercial | Reviews, comparisons, "best X" queries | Compare options | Comparison, listicle, review |
| Transactional | Product pages, shopping results, "buy X" | Purchase something | Product page, pricing |
| Navigational | Brand homepage, login pages | Find specific site | Homepage, login page |
| Feature | How to Identify | Optimization Strategy |
|---------|-----------------|----------------------|
| Featured Snippet | Box at top with answer | Direct answer in first 100 words |
| People Also Ask | Expandable question boxes | FAQ section, answer common questions |
| Image Pack | Row of images | High-quality images with alt text |
| Video Results | YouTube thumbnails | Create video content |
| Local Pack | Map with business listings | GMB optimization, location pages |
| Knowledge Panel | Right sidebar info box | Schema markup, Wikipedia presence |
| Sitelinks | Sub-links under main result | Clear site structure, internal linking |
| Type | Format | How to Optimize |
|------|--------|-----------------|
| Paragraph | Text block | 40-60 word direct answer |
| List | Numbered/bulleted list | Use ordered/unordered lists |
| Table | Data table | Use HTML tables |
| Video | YouTube embed | Create relevant video content |
